I have a 1982 686 I need to change the gas ring on. I bought 2 from Numrich and the outside diameters are stepped. Which end goes in first? On my 1970's guns it looks like the larger diameter went in first but on the newer ones it looks like the small end is like a pilot and went in first.
The old one I removed from the 686 looks like the small end went in first. Since the walls of the larger diameter end are thicker than the other it would seem the thin end would be first so the thicker wall could resist the gas cutting.
